error lnk2005: void * -尊龙官方平台

error lnk2005: void * __cdecl operator new(unsigned int) (??2@yapaxi@z) 已经在 libcmtd.lib(new.obj) 中

el/2024/3/25 20:33:04

在编译文章:
使用getadaptersaddresses函数获取物理mac地址中的代码时,出现以下错误:
错误 1 error lnk2005: “void * __cdecl operator new(unsigned int)” (??2@yapaxi@z) 已经在 libcmtd.lib(new.obj) 中定义 f:\ccprojects\获取网卡物理地址mac地址\获取网卡物理地址mac地址\uafxcwd.lib(afxmem.obj) 获取网卡物理地址mac地址

环境:windows7 vs2010

  环境:在非mfc程序(使用standard windows library)中,添加mfc支持,静态链接mfc库。

  发生以下错误:

uafxcw.lib(afxmem.obj) : error lnk2005: “void * __cdecl operator new(unsigned int)” (??2@yapaxi@z) already defined in libcmt.lib(new.obj)
uafxcw.lib(afxmem.obj) : error lnk2005: “void __cdecl operator delete(void *)” (??3@yaxpax@z) already defined in libcmt.lib(delete.obj)
uafxcw.lib(afxmem.obj) : error lnk2005: “void * __cdecl operator new[](unsigned int)” (??_u@yapaxi@z) already defined in libcmt.lib(new2.obj)

问题产生


http://www.ngui.cc/el/5128018.html

相关文章

使用c#访问access数据库时,提示找不到可安装的 isam

使用c#访问access数据库时,提示找不到可安装的 isam,如下图: 代码如下: connectionstring = "provider=microsoft.jet.oledb.4.0; data source=db.mdb;pwd=abcd;";conn = new oledbconnection(connectionstring);conn.open();datatable dt = conn.getschema(…

c# 该行已经属于另一个表 的解决方法

产生错误的代码: datatable dtcontract_src oper.getdatatable("select * from t_contract where projectid" projectid_src " and flag0", con_src);foreach (datarow dr in dtcontract_src.rows){string contractid_src dr["contra…

c#使用oledb操作access插入数据时提示:标准表达式中数据类型不匹配。

c#使用oledb操作access插入数据时提示:标准表达式中数据类型不匹配。 oledbparameter param = new oledbparameter("" dc.columnname, dc.datatype);param.isnullable = dc.allowdbnull;if (dr_src.table.columns.contains(dc.columnname)){if (!(dr_src[dc.colum…

c#使用oledb操作access插入数据时提示:参数 @p_contract 没有默认值

c#使用oledb操作access插入数据时提示:参数 @p_contract 没有默认值 oledbparameter param = new oledbparameter("" dc.columnname, dc.datatype); 出现该问题的原因是创建了parameter,却没有为parameter.value指定一个值。 解决方法: //columnname=列名,ol…

c#使用oledb操作access插入数据时提示:至少一个参数没有被指定值。

c#使用oledb操作access插入数据时提示:至少一个参数没有被指定值。 产生该问题的原因是insert into 语句中使用的参数个数与为command对象指定的parameter个数不一致。

多步 ole db 操作产生错误。如果可能,请检查每个 ole db 状态值。没有工作被完成。

c#使用oledb操作access插入数据时提示: 多步 ole db 操作产生错误。如果可能,请检查每个 ole db 状态值。没有工作被完成。 当为command添加的多个parameter没有指定值的时候,就会提示此错误信息。

在 system.data.oledb.oledbexception 中第一次偶然出现的“system.data.dll”类型的异常

c#使用oledb操作access插入数据时提示: 在 system.data.oledb.oledbexception 中第一次偶然出现的“system.data.dll”类型的异常 这个错误是在执行: int rlt updatecmd.executenonquery(); 时产生的,但这个信息是在控制台中输出的,而抛…

java.util.zip.dataformatexception: invalid distance too far back

解压 war/jar文件时出现以下错误: java.util.zip.zipexception: invalid distance too far back at org.apache.commons.compress.archivers.zip.ziparchiveinputstream.readfrominflater(ziparchiveinputstream.java:478) at org.apache.commons.compress.archi…

【书评】人月不必再相望,嫦娥已然在身旁——人月神话(40周年纪念版)

参与活动主题 《人月神话(40周年纪念版)再版 扒一扒你遇到过最nb开发项目》有奖活动,三重惊喜,有奖试读&作者互动@关注有礼! 为什么是《人月神话》? 这本书在业界真的很有名,几乎无人不知,然而我却只知其名,不知其意,今天在读的时候才发现书名的由来。看下图:…

如果分配给命令的连接位于本地挂起事务中,executereader 要求命令拥有事务。命令的 transaction 属性尚未初始化

{system.invalidoperationexception: 如果分配给命令的连接位于本地挂起事务中,executereader 要求命令拥有事务。命令的 transaction 属性尚未初始化。 在 system.data.oledb.oledbconnectioninternal.validatetransaction(oledbtransaction transaction, string m…
网站地图